Brickfield Farm is an impressive detached former farmhouse which has been painstakingly renovated by the current owners to now provide spacious, airy family accommodation set in generous gardens of approximately one third of an acre (subject to survey). To the ground floor is a lovely sitting room, dining room, utility/boot room, cloakroom and kitchen whilst, on the first floor is a large principal bedroom with en suite shower room and separate dressing room plus 3 further bedrooms and a family bathroom.

Outside are large lawned gardens with a detached modern triple garage, plenty of further parking and a range of outbuildings including a single storey barn suitable for ancillary accommodation. All set at the end of a country cul de sac with field views to the front and easy access to the main route for Fakenham to the north west and Norwich to the south east.

Stibbard is a rural village surrounded by undulating and well-wooded countryside, with a mixture of cottages, period houses and modern properties, and the benefit of a school and a Parish Church. The market town of Fakenham is approximately 4 miles to the west and the Cathedral City of Norwich is approximately 21 miles to the east. The North Norfolk coast, an area of outstanding natural beauty, is a short drive from the property as is the Georgian market town of Holt.
